Shimla Nature Ville hotel offers 12 rooms merely 1.5 km from Kingz travells world. Guests who stay at this hotel can park their car on site.
You'll need 20-minute drive to Simla airport. The perfect hotel in Shimla is within 15 minutes' drive of the jakhu Shri Hanuman Mandir Jakhoo Temple. Himachal State Museum is about 25 minutes' walk from this accommodation.